Liquibase Add Column With Value. May 28, 2025 · Liquibase Pro is designed for teams that want spe
May 28, 2025 · Liquibase Pro is designed for teams that want speed, standardization, and governance without having to build it all themselves. Apr 21, 2015 · 0 I believe Liquibase is great when your philosophy is that the database is an afterthought. Generally, the lock will be from the local machine. In this file we see the entries to databasechangelog table included. sql file with all the changes. That is, we can use the system with Oracle, Postgres, or SQL Server. LockException: Could not acquire change log lock. This seems to work fine for table changes, but failed when testing with a function. In this article, we’ll cover what you can do once you’ve created a database changelog file and you’re ready to go: Embed Liquibase into your Feb 27, 2025 · We use following Liquibase base command to perform changeset operations: DO we need to have seperate liquibase property file? even we use below all parameters from command. You can simply run the generateChangeLog command, which is basically just a diff of your existing database against an empty database, and you’re ready to go. Since that Oct 27, 2021 · Originally published at: 3 Ways to Run Liquibase | Liquibase There are a few different ways to run Liquibase. 0 -- after insert -- end-delimiter:$$ CREATE trigger tbl_timeseries_ai AFTER INSERT ON tbl_timeseries FOR EACH ROW BEGIN INSERT INTO tbl_timeseries_audit (id , action , name , description , datasource , ticker , field , frequency , currency Sep 16, 2022 · liquibase. Assuming this is the case (and no other machine has a lock on the database), this should resolve the issue: Execute the Oct 27, 2021 · Originally published at: Best Practices for using Liquibase Diffs | Liquibase Blog Database diffs are a great tool to have in your toolbox. Jul 31, 2025 · Here at my work, our system can run on three different databases. 25. exception. Each application and project team has different needs so the best way to run Liquibase depends on what works best for your use case. If you are managing multiple environments, working in a regulated industry, or just need auditability and policy enforcement out of the box, Pro might be worth a look. May 12, 2022 · Have been fighting with this for a a little , still cannot figure out what is wrong The below is sql -- liquibase formatted sql -- changeset XXXX:YYYY-0. Apr 21, 2015 · 0 I believe Liquibase is great when your philosophy is that the database is an afterthought. In this article, we’ll cover what you can do once you’ve created a database changelog file and you’re ready to go: Embed Liquibase into your . Liquibase Community forum for support and discussion around getting the most out of Liquibase. They can provide a super-easy way to begin using Liquibase on existing projects. In this article, we’ll cover what you can do once you’ve created a database changelog file and you’re ready to go: Embed Liquibase into your Apr 21, 2015 · 0 I believe Liquibase is great when your philosophy is that the database is an afterthought. Use liquibase execute-sql to execute the scripts in the file. Jan 19, 2024 · Hi everyone, I’m using liquibase-core 4. 1, Spring Boot in some outdated version 4 and Log4j2 included by Spring Boot. -– Our database today is well structured, and during some tests I Jan 19, 2024 · Hi everyone, I’m using liquibase-core 4. Until now we haven’t used Liquibase, we’re implementing it now and during this process a question arose about what’s the best way to work with Liquibase in a scenario like this. A database should be designed with a full view of the entire business system, not in pieced by application developers each working in their own silos. By running the following command: select * from DATABASECHANGELOGLOCK; You should be able to check the lockedby column to see who locked the table. Feb 18, 2025 · Use liquibase update-sql to generate a . Some of my Liquibase migrations fail with possibly SQL syntax errors, but I don’t see the actual generated SQL in the exception message at all. 2. This philosophy has caused the majority of bad databases in production - and most of them are bad.
eoytpnx0
i6rjyb
qhhzqhrd
jh07sh
xzdmh
m6yxuzi
ckzag
rpofyskb
jcro0n1cn
weg5l
eoytpnx0
i6rjyb
qhhzqhrd
jh07sh
xzdmh
m6yxuzi
ckzag
rpofyskb
jcro0n1cn
weg5l